Installing the support rails for the storage enclosure

Before you install the storage enclosure, you must first install the support rails.
Procedure
To install the support rails, complete the following steps.

1. Locate the rack mounting rails and screws (Figure 1). The rail assembly
consists of two rails that must be installed in the rack cabinet.
2. Your rack mounting rails may include a u-shaped bolt, which is shown in
Figure 1, that must be removed before installing the rails. If this u-bolt is
present, remove the u-bolt by removing the two nuts that secure the bolt to
the rail.
